As nouns, pore fungus is a hypernym of Nigroporus vinosus; that is, pore fungus is a word with a broader meaning than Nigroporus vinosus:
  • Nigroporus vinosus: a woody pore fungus with a dark brown to red brown cap and spore surface and small pores
  • pore fungus: woody pore fungi; any fungus of the family Polyporaceae or family Boletaceae having the spore-bearing surface within tubes or pores; the fruiting bodies are usually woody at maturity and persistent
Other hypernyms of Nigroporus vinosus include polypore, pore mushroom.
